For the 2024 school year, there are 6 public elementary schools serving 1,599 students in Airport Community Schools School District. This district's average elementary testing ranking is 8/10, which is in the top 30% of public elementary schools in Michigan.
Public Elementary Schools in Airport Community Schools School District have an average math proficiency score of 43% (versus the Michigan public elementary school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 46% (versus the 46%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 10%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Michigan public elementary school average of 37% (majority Black).

Airport Community Schools School District, which is ranked within the top 50% of all 850 school districts in Michigan (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2020-2021 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 78% has decreased from 82%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$13,057 in this school district is less than the state median of $18,267. The school district revenue/student has grown by 7%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$12,117 is less than the state median of $17,461. The school district spending/student has declined by 17% over four school years.
